I was thinking the exact same thing. As long as you're not depending on any external packages things are very stable. Like, if you're package depends on adding advice to some other package's random internal function, then yeah, it could easily break.

It's a great feeling knowing any tool I write in Elisp will likely work for the rest of my life as is.

Wouldn't it be more correct to say that Muslims spread through conventional warefare and Islam spread through proselytization and incentivising conversion? I would imagine Muslim empires could expand without conversion (as they most definitely did in some areas) and Islam spread without a political presence.

Like, I always thought that the Umayyad elites sometimes didn't even want people to convert, lest their privilege become diluted.

I'm pretty sure most people, developers especially, have had magical, life-changing experiences with LLMs. I think the problem is that they can't cant do these things reliably.

I get this sentiment from a lot of AI startups, that they have a product which can do amazing things, but due to its failure modes makes it almost useless as, to use an analogy from self-driving cars, the users have to still constantly pay attention to the road: you don't get a ride from Baltimore to New York where you can do whatever you please, you get a ride where you're constantly babysitting an autonomous vehicle, bored out of your mind, forced to monitor the road conditions and surrounding vehicles, lest the car make a mistake costing you your life.

To take the analogy farther, after experimenting with not using LLM tools, I feel that the main difference between the two modes of work is similar to driving a car and being driven by an autonomous care: you exert less mental effort, not, you get to your destination faster.

Another point of the analogy are things like Waymo. They really can do a great job of driving autonomously. But, they require a legible system of roads and weather conditions. There are LLM systems too that when given a legible system to work in can do a near perfect job.
